I have a big drive chasis - 45 drives. SuperMico X9SCM-F MB, and the HBA controller card is an LSI 9305-24i in IT mode with the latest firmware. 5 ports are connected to 20 SATA drives and one port of the HBA is connected to Port H on the RES3CV360 . This expander is bit funky because the manual says it can only connect 28 drives to it. (Ports G&H are reserved for the HBA/RAID card - page 8.) Here is the manual. I can live with that. However I am struggling, and am only getting 26 drives connected. Port I ('eye') seems to be only passing 2 drives onward. I am connected to a 45 Drives backplane, but I have tested this a bunch and can get drives recognized on the same slots on the backplane by connecting the same cabe to a different pot on the RES3CV360. I also have spare parts and have tested different 12G cables AND even a spare RES3CV360 card. I get the same behavior. Anybody else have any experience with this expander and know either how to get it to work or its limitations?
